In October, NCBC members and guests welcomed Simon Mosey, director of the Haydn Green Institute for Innovation and Entrepreneurship.

Event Roundup

Supported by the Haydn Green Foundation, the Haydn Green Institute (HGI), based at The Ingenuity Lab, is at the forefront of creating a culture of entrepreneurship and innovation at the University of Nottingham. Simon delivered a fascinating talk on how to overcome barriers to innovation to address sustainability and digital transformation.

Simon and his team help organisations to solve innovation challenges within their businesses by thinking differently. Their work is all about “unlocking ingenuity” and is built on many years of research and practice. During his talk, Simon discussed the barriers to innovation, including time pressures, lack of capability and lack of recognition, and suggested how we can all overcome them. Simon Mosey is Professor of Entrepreneurship and Innovation having previously worked in leadership and research roles at Akzo Nobel and Courtaulds. His talk is titled ‘Overcoming barriers to innovation to address sustainability and digital transformation.’

Simon is Visiting Professor at Ghent University and editor of the Journal of Technology Transfer, and his research addresses technology entrepreneurship and entrepreneurship education. He is co-author of the popular books, Ingenuity and Building an Entrepreneurial Organisation and has published his research within leading academic journals and periodicals such as the Washington Post and the Financial Times. He is chair of YES and Ingenuity that have developed the entrepreneurial skills of over 9000 student, academic and community entrepreneurs. Simon has led research projects, executive education and community events within the areas of impact led entrepreneurship and social, organisational and environmental innovation.

Innovation is now a business imperative. For some businesses, innovation is the raison d’etre resulting in competitive advantage through new streams of revenue and profits. However, most organisations struggle with how innovation can be motivated internally and how to address challenges such as sustainability and digital transformation. This talk will look at the different approaches deployed by entrepreneurial and innovative organisations and will provide practical examples of the innovation approaches that your organisation can utilise.
